Interim decision orders psycho-educational assessment and interim placement to facilitate excluded student's return to school.
The parents of a 16-year-old student appealed the school board's decisions regarding the student's special education identification and placement.
The student had been excluded from school since January 2010.
The Tribunal issued an interim decision to facilitate the student's return to school, granting the appeal of the specific exceptionality identification and dismissing the placement appeal at this time.
The Tribunal ordered the school board to arrange a full psycho-educational assessment, convene an Identification Placement Review Committee meeting, and arrange an interim self-contained special education class placement.
